About Eddy Moors

Eddy Moors is a scholar working on Global and Planetary Change, Atmospheric Science, Ecology, Water Science and Technology and Nature and Landscape Conservation, having authored 100 papers that have together received 5.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Plant Water Relations and Carbon Dynamics (44 papers), Atmospheric and Environmental Gas Dynamics (25 papers), Climate variability and models (24 papers),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(15 papers), Peatlands and Wetlands Ecology (12 papers), Cryospheric studies and observations (11 papers), Forest ecology and management (9 papers) and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Global and Planetary Change (3.9k citations), Atmospheric Science (1.5k citations), Water Science and Technology (999 citations), Soil Science (559 citations) and Environmental Engineering (692 citations). Eddy Moors has collaborated with scholars based in Netherlands,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Markus Reichstein, A. J. Dolman, J.A. Elbers, P. Kabat, Philippe Ciais, Leonardo Montagnani, Georg Wohlfahrt, B. E. Law, Christof Ammann and Fulco Ludwig. Their work appears in journals such as Agricultural and Forest Meteorology, Biogeosciences, The Science of The Total Environment, Global Biogeochemical Cycles and Environmental Science & Policy.
